realme 14T 256GB Expert Review Summary
Expert Rating:
7.8/10
Verdict
The Realme 14T offers a good overall experience with its IP69-rated sleek design, vibrant display, solid thermals, and decent battery life. While it handles everyday tasks well, its performance could be better, and the cameras struggle in low light. If you are looking for a reliable phone that covers all the basics, especially multimedia and battery life, the Realme 14T is definitely worth considering.
Pros
- Sleek design with IP69 rating
- Rich multimedia experience
- Good thermals
- Decent battery life
Cons
- Performance could be better
- Average low light photography
- Pre-installed apps
Design and display
+
The Realme 14T shares a similar design language with the Realme P3, featuring a rectangular camera island. The key difference here is the flash placement, as it now sits inside the module, giving the 14T a slightly cleaner look. I received the Obsidian Black variant for review, which has a subtle wave-like pattern that catches the light nicely. The rear panel also resists fingerprints and smudges well, which helps keep the phone looking fresh.

Cameras
+
The Realme 14T packs a 50MP main camera and a 2MP monochrome sensor, while a 16MP front camera handles selfies. An ultra-wide would've been more useful than the monochrome, and the lack of OIS means videos aren't as stable.

Performance and software
+
The Realme 14T is powered by the MediaTek Dimensity 6300, paired with up to 8GB of LPDDR4X RAM and 256GB of UFS 2.2 storage, expandable up to 1TB via microSD. It is a strange choice for this price, given that the chipset is now widely seen in budget phones at around the Rs 10,000 mark.

Battery and charging
+
The phone packs a 6,000mAh battery with support for 45W fast charging, and you also get a compatible charger in the box. The phone scored well above average in our battery benchmark and its actual performance is pretty spot on as well. It registered a total battery drop of 20 percent over 2 hours of heavy testing, including gaming and streaming.
